Why Was the Projector So Invented: A Look into the History and Advancements in Projection Technology

Projectors have become an important tool in a wide range of fields, from education and business to entertainment and art. But have you ever wondered why projectors were invented in the first place, and how they have evolved over time? In this article, we will explore the history and advancements in projection technology to understand why projectors are so prevalent in modern-day society.

The concept of projecting images onto a surface dates back to prehistoric times, when humans used simple shadow puppets to tell stories. However, it wasnt until the 17th century that the first projection device, a magic lantern, was invented. This early projector used a candle or oil lamp to create a light source that projected an image from a slide onto a wall or sheet.

Over the years, the technology behind projectors has dramatically evolved, with new advancements in materials, optics, and electronics leading to significant improvements in image quality, brightness, and resolution. Today, there are several types of projectors available, including LCD, DLP, and laser projectors, each with its own strengths and weaknesses.

One of the key reasons why projectors are so popular is their versatility and convenience. With a projector, you can easily display images, videos, or presentations onto a large screen or even a wall, making it an ideal tool for classrooms, boardrooms, and auditoriums. Projectors are also widely used in entertainment, particularly in movie theaters and concert venues, where they deliver immersive experiences for audiences.

But beyond their practical applications, projectors have also found a place in the art world, with many artists using them to create installations and interactive displays. Projection mapping has become a popular technique, in which images are projected onto irregular shapes or surfaces, creating mesmerizing visual effects.

In conclusion, the history and advancements in projection technology highlight the importance of projectors in our daily lives. From their humble beginnings as simple lamps to their current state-of-the-art capabilities, projectors have come a long way, thanks to the continuous innovation and development of new technologies. Whether its for education, business, entertainment, or art, projectors will continue to play a vital role in our society in the years to come.
